Rotary President Mike Helyer presents the cheques to Swindon Downs Syndrome Support Group and Swindon Dolphins ASC
Thank you to all the teams who entered - you raised the fantastic sum of £2,210 for charity.
Nearly 50 swimmers took part in the Rotary Swimathon 2017 with many coming from the Downs Syndrome Support group itself and also from the Swindon Dolphins Amateur Swimming Club.
Also, Highworth Amateur Swimming Club participated for the first time with two teams.
The charities supported by the Swimathon and funds received -
Swindon Downs Syndrome Support Group - £1252
Swindon Dolphins Amateur Swimming Club - £534
Archie's Project - £280
Highworth Amateur Swimming Club - £143
Whilst the Rotary Swimathon is definitely not a speed trial, nor an endurance test, nor a race, some individual performances are worthy of note:-
- Kerry Rutherford swam for 4 hours and completed a staggering 378 lengths of the pool. She has taken part in the Rotary Swimathon every year and increases the number of completed lengths.
- Other long-distance swimmers were Theo Hancock (310 lengths) and Andrew Rutherford (194 lengths).
- As for speed, Craig Harris swam 120 lengths in 40 minutes, Max Sullivan swam 100 in 55 minutes and Ben Tait completed 96 in 55 minutes.
- And, remarkably, 8-year old Emma Cetin swam 50 lengths and raised the fantastic sum of £200.
